Chinese components in Russian weapons violate sanctions, Ukraine says
Russia has deployed new Geran-5 jet-powered drones and Banderol cruise missiles against Ukraine, weapons that cost around $100,000 each and rely heavily on Chinese components sourced in violation of international sanctions, according to Ukraine and analysts cited by The Wall Street Journal. The new weapons have forced a rewrite of the counter-drone playbook and prompted NATO members to pledge more than $40 billion over five years to meet the threat.
Both the Geran-5 and Banderol represent a middle ground between inexpensive low-end arms and costly high-end cruise missiles, the Journal reported. The Geran series began as propeller-driven versions of Iranian Shahed drones that Ukraine had become skilled at intercepting. Russian engineers, through successive iterations, added speed and survivability using improved electronics for navigation and communications, until the latest Geran-5 “looks more like a missile than a Shahed,” Mike Monnik, chief executive of the drone-threat intelligence company DroneSec, told the Journal.
The Geran-5 “is essentially a poor-man’s cruise missile,” Monnik told the Journal, forcing a rewrite of the counter-drone playbook written for slower propeller aircraft. High-end U.S. Tomahawk cruise missiles and comparable Russian models cost more than $2 million each, the Journal reported.
Both weapons rely heavily on Chinese components — including jet engines, navigation computers and communications electronics — sourced in violation of international sanctions, according to Ukraine and analysts who examined wreckage from downed units. DroneSec analysts concur with Ukrainian assessments that most Chinese parts are commercially available dual-use items, and that Russian engineers are skilled at exploiting them, such as in creating antennas that thwart electronic countermeasures and communication networks that overcome jamming. “Russia is critically dependent on Chinese components” for its drone program, Monnik told the Journal. China has said it regulates exports of technologies that could be used in war. Chinese jet engines for Gerans cost $45,000 or less per DroneSec estimates, and defenders generally fire several interceptors at each incoming weapon.
Russia developed and fielded both weapons within roughly two years by modifying earlier models, combat-testing them and quickly moving to mass production, analysts told the Journal. The weapons show that the Russian military “remains adaptable and innovative,” say analysts and diplomats, and Moscow has managed to field them despite Ukraine’s increasingly damaging strikes on critical nodes in Russia’s economy.
“Here in the West, we tend to underestimate Russia, but they can go very fast from idea and experimentation to production,” said Kateryna Bondar, a senior fellow at the Center for Strategic and International Studies’ Wadhwani AI Center in Washington. “This loop is something Western militaries should learn from Russia.” Once designs are adopted, Russian companies quickly move to large-scale production, fulfilling another strategic goal of all sides today: volume. “Now we see that mass is a huge part of success,” Bondar said.
Ukraine developed one of the first effective jet-powered drones but lacks production resources and much capacity to think beyond the near future, according to the Journal. The U.S. and its allies in the North Atlantic Treaty Organization are meanwhile struggling to increase production of vital arms such as Patriot surface-to-air interceptors. Western governments are also grappling with how to accelerate turning battlefield innovations into mass-produced equipment.
Russia has largely directed its weapons at Ukraine, part of a campaign against civilian life and infrastructure, the Journal reported. Some Russian drones and missiles have also entered NATO airspace, either accidentally due to electronic warfare or intentionally in an attempt to probe NATO defenses. Either way, say military analysts, NATO must learn from — and be ready for — Russia’s ability to unleash a range of aerial weapons at different altitudes, speeds and cost levels.
For Ukraine, Moscow’s advances are confounding because it also faces Russian ballistic missiles, which carry massive explosive payloads and are especially difficult to intercept, the Journal reported. Russia is also pummeling Ukrainian troops with glide bombs dropped from warplanes, which Ukraine has “almost no way to stop.” “While the drones are a problem, by far the biggest problem for Ukraine is glide bombs,” Justin Bronk, a research fellow at the Royal United Services Institute, a British think tank, told the Journal. The glide-bomb pummeling, he added, threatens Kyiv’s ability to maintain its front lines.

The economic mismatch between cheap Russian weapons and expensive Western interceptors has emerged as a particular headache. American forces in the Persian Gulf and NATO have resorted to using expensive equipment like Patriots and jet fighters to intercept inexpensive drones and missiles. Companies developing cheaper interceptors — including Merops, backed by former Google chief executive Eric Schmidt and deployed along NATO’s eastern flank and in the Persian Gulf — are now being redesigned in a jet-powered version. Auterion, a leading software supplier to Ukrainian drone makers, is working with partners on high-speed propeller interceptors and jet-powered ones, chief executive Lorenz Meier told the Journal.
Moscow’s developments also directly affect the U.S. because Russia, Iran and North Korea share military know-how, the Journal reported. Innovations from the war in Ukraine are appearing in America’s war with Iran and vice versa.
Blurred lines among classes of weapons call for defenses that are more integrated and prepared for a spectrum of threats aiming to overwhelm air defenses, say military specialists. Bronk said NATO would be well served to set up a specialized multinational counterdrone force that constantly trains to down all kinds of drones and missiles. He said this could be done using relatively affordable equipment like radar-guided antiaircraft cannons and simple jet planes used to train combat pilots. “It’s not an inherently difficult problem,” Bronk said. “It’s just not one we’re optimized for.”
Bondar, the CSIS analyst, warned that the latest weapons were predictable. Ukraine had indications for several years that Russia was working on jet-powered drones and inexpensive cruise missiles, she said, yet Kyiv has been unprepared for their large-scale use. “It was obvious quite a while ago that we’d end up here,” Bondar told the Journal. “I’m surprised everyone is surprised.”
